def process_aliases(plaintext: str,
settings: 'Settings',
window: 'TxWindow'
) -> str:
"""Check if plaintext is an alias for another command."""
aliases = [(' ', '/unread' ),
(' ', '/exit' if settings.double_space_exits else '/clear'),
('//', '/cmd' )]
for a in aliases:
if plaintext == a[0]:
plaintext = a[1]
# Replace what the user typed
print_on_previous_line()
print(f"Msg to {window.type_print} {window.name}: {plaintext}")
break
return plaintext
def get_input(window: 'TxWindow', settings: 'Settings') -> 'UserInput':
"""Read and process input from the user and determine its type."""
while True:
try:
plaintext = input(f"Msg to {window.type_print} {window.name}: ")
if plaintext in ['', '/']:
raise EOFError
except (EOFError, KeyboardInterrupt):
print('')
print_on_previous_line()
continue
plaintext = process_aliases(plaintext, settings, window)
# Determine plaintext type
pt_type = MESSAGE
if plaintext == '/file':
pt_type = FILE
elif plaintext.startswith('/'):
plaintext = plaintext[len('/'):]
pt_type = COMMAND
# Check if the group was empty
if pt_type in [MESSAGE, FILE] and window.type == WIN_TYPE_GROUP:
if window.group is not None and window.group.empty():
print_on_previous_line()
print(f"Msg to {window.type_print} {window.name}: Error: The group is empty.")
print_on_previous_line(delay=0.5)
continue
return UserInput(plaintext, pt_type)
class UserInput(object):
"""UserInput objects are messages, files or commands.
The type of created UserInput object is determined based on input
by the user. Commands start with a slash, but as files are a special
case of a command, /file commands are interpreted as the file type.
The 'type' attribute allows tx_loop to determine what function
should process the user input.
"""
def __init__(self, plaintext: str, type_: str) -> None:
"""Create a new UserInput object."""
self.plaintext = plaintext
self.type = type_
